The european norm (now entering a ISO normation) tells me that when I qualify a Butt groove type it qualifies also other butt groove types. When it is a single side welded groove is qualifies also a both side welded groove. When I look at the underneath I get the impression that I don't have those ranges with the AWS D1.1 (2006)
Quotation out of AWS D1.1 (2006) Table 4.5:
No 31
A change in groove type (e.g., single-V
to double-V), except qualification of any CJP
groove weld qualifies for any groove detail
conforming with the requirements of 3.12
or 3.13
No 33
A change exceeding the tolerances of 3.12,
3.13, 3.13.4, 5.22.4.1, or 5.22.4.2 involving:
a) A decrease in the groove angle
b) A decrease in the root opening
c) An increase in the root face
